Gainsborough is a town in the West Lindsey district in the English county of Lincolnshire. According to the 2011 census, it has a population of 18508. It can be found 18 miles north west from the city and county town of Lincoln, and the River Trent passes through the town. The civil parish spreads southwards over rural land to Lea and passes along the edge of Lea Wood. The town is situated on the meeting point of the A631, the A156 and A159. Intending to link up the A15 at Caenby Corner, Gainsborough's dual carriageway, referred to as 'Thorndike Way', is named after Dame Sybil Thorndike, an actress born in the town in 1855. Gainsborough was an established and significant port with trade to Hull, and was the most inland port in England, being situated 55 miles from the North Sea. The town additionally has a strong history of industry. In particular, the town was the manufacturing base of Marshall, Sons and Co., which worked as an essential boiler producer established by William Marshall in 1848. The company was established at Britannia Ironworks, a site of 16 acres and the most extensive in Europe when it was initially constructed. Their goods were shipped on a worldwide scale till its closure in the 1980s. The site has actually now been divided between various companies, offering occupants a large range of local and national shops. Multiple landmarks have actually been formally recognised throughout the years. Whitton's Mill flats won the Royal Town Planning Institute award for the East Midlands, and Marshall's Yard gained an award for regeneration. how to soundproof a bedroom?

A bedroom is meant to be a quiet zone and personal getaway from the chaos of the outside world. However, there are times when the noise coming from the outside would just be too unbearable to put up with. You can’t always control the noise that surrounds your bedroom and even more so when it comes from the neighbours’ house or the streets. The best solution here would be to mitigate this with some simple soundproofing solutions. These are tricks can you can do by yourself, however if you’re not confident enough to pull this off, then it’s advisable to get in touch with a seasoned professional for help. In this guide, we’re going to walk you through the bedroom soundproofing techniques. Let’s take a look!

  • Cover the gap under the door. One of the means through which sound can travel into your bedroom is beneath your bedroom door. In order to tackle this in an effective way, you can close it by adhering rubber weather stripping to the bottom of the door.
  • Upgrade the door of your bedroom. If your bedroom has a hollow core door which possesses a thin outer layer of wood with plastic or cardboard inside, then you’re likely to be feel more noise in your personal space than if you install a solid wood door. Making use of a heavy duty solid wood door will help block out unwanted noises from your room.
  • Put the sound in the cloud. The solution may actually lie in the cloud particularly a ceiling cloud which is an acoustical foam cloud that is hung from the room’s ceiling to block out echoes and absorb noises.
how much are fitted wardrobes?

Having your very own customized wardrobe fitted is an amazing prospect. However, when considering made to measure fitted wardrobe, one thing that most often puts off several home and property owners is the believe that opting for a bespoke solution might prove to be too expensive. In reality, getting fitted wardrobes as well as sliding wardrobe doors shouldn’t exceed the budget especially when you’re prepared for any of the associated costs. In this guide, we aim to provide you with a good insight into the world of fitted wardrobe pricing to help you make informed decisions moving forward. Let’s take a look!

 

If you’ve long considered investing in a new fitted wardrobe or perhaps this is your first time venturing into the premium wardrobe furniture world, there’s a high chance you’d probably want to the cost of fitted wardrobes so you can set a budget and begin to plan. Well, just like many other home improvement projects, this question does not have a straightforward answer. The price will always vary mainly due to the fact that fitted wardrobes have a highly customized nature as well as the option to either install it yourself or have a professional team to install it for you. There are some companies that’ll give you a fixed and non-negotiable price, however there are also other suppliers with prices ranging from £1500 for standard wood finish wardrobes to about £5000 or more for premium finishes. Do note that these prices do not include the cost of added extras which implies that you’re likely to incur more expenses for interiors and additional features you’re going to need.

how to design a small bedroom?

Is your tiny bedroom getting you worried? Well, you’ve come to the right place. When the bedroom is small, it’s normal to get a bit confused on how to plan it out. The furnitures and colours to use, the placement or arrangement of items and many others create a huge headache for several home owners. It not uncommon for it to seem like your options are limited to only squeezing a bed somewhere, however there are actually some ways to pack a lot of styles into your limited bedroom space. In this post, we’re going to put you through some incredible small bedroom ideas to help you maximize your space and inject new life into your room.

  • Keep the layout simple. The only magic trick to a small bedroom is having a simple layout. You don’t have too many choices here but always have in mind that the functionality is equally as important as the style.
  • Go for accents that add colour. For a small room, you should not be afraid to go dark using colours like gray, navy blue and the likes,but also ensure you bring in plenty of light in order to keep the room from actually feeling dark and claustrophobic. Once done, you can add you favourite colours using accents achieve this purpose.
  • Create the illusion of space. You can create an illusion of space by hanging drapery as close to the ceiling as possible. A great trick would be to match the fabric to the wall colour for the best effect.
  • Remove the clutter. Don’t crowd the space with stuff. There should be an ease of movement and you can also make sure the room is clean at all times
  • Bring in the outdoors. It’s always a great idea to add some life into your small space.
